I met Jason and Carolyn at a get together in Calgary.  They were engaged and planning their "New York comes to the country" wedding for the upcoming summer to be held at Carolyn's parents home near Carman, Manitoba.  I was thrilled to be chosen as their photographer for this unique event.  Every detail was carefully chosen, from the chaise lounge chairs near the bar, to the peacock feather centre pieces, to the chandeliers hung above the tables.  It was an evening no one will soon forget.  

Congratulations Carolyn and Jason, and thank you for choosing me to document your day!
